Mumbai Police detained local Congress leader Bhai Jagtap and a number of other party workers on Wednesday while they were protesting outside the National Stock Exchange (NSE) building against the Adani group and its Chairman Gautam Adani, an official said.

Hundreds of Congress party workers, including women, gathered outside the NSE building in Bandra-Kurla Complex (BKC) and started shouting slogans against the Adani group.
